5.Pressure loss
To use the strainer most effectively and to fulfill the required criteria thoroughly,
please take the following points into consideration.
5.1
Selection of strainer diameter
The same one as the piping size is selected(piping size
=
strainer size) if a small
size is used,pressure drop glows and pressure prescribed at the entrance of the
equipment might not be able to be maintained.
5.2
Selection of pipe diameter
When selecting the nominal diameter of pipe, it is necessary to consider the kind of
fluid, its maximum flow rate, allowable pressure loss and piping installation cost
among others. Smaller diameter of pipe makes the lower piping cost, but the
pressure loss will be increased and there are possibilities of abrasion of pipe, noise
and vibration due to turbulent flow. If the pipe diameter is too large, not only the
piping cost but also the heat loss will be increased.
As one method of selection of suitable pipe diameter, Japan Industrial Standard
(JIS) sets the standard flow velocity depends on the relative kind of fluid, its
characteristic and pipe diameter, to which please refer.
≪
Standard flow velocity of fluid
≫
Fluid
Standard flow velocity
Water ,Oil
2 m/s(2
~
4)
Steam
30 m/s(20
~
40)
※
This list shows the standard flow velocity of relative fluid, which made
in reference with the standard of JIS F7101(Ship
’
s Machinery Standard
Flow Velocity in Pipes).
